How they compare
Côte d'Ivoire currently reports 29.51 current international $ against 29.04 current international $ in Chad, a difference of 0.47 current international $.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 24 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Côte d'Ivoire ahead.
Chad ranks 66th and Côte d'Ivoire ranks 64th of 177 countries.
Côte d'Ivoire has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Chad | Côte d'Ivoire |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 5.26 current international $ | 6.57 current international $ | 1.31 current international $ | Côte d'Ivoire |
| 2010s | 10.83 current international $ | 19 current international $ | 8.17 current international $ | Côte d'Ivoire |
| 2020s | 18.85 current international $ | 28.22 current international $ | 9.37 current international $ | Côte d'Ivoire |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Current external expenditures on health per capita expressed in international dollars at purchasing power parity. External sources are composed of direct foreign transfers and foreign transfers distributed by government encompassing all financial inflows into the national health system from outside the country.
